Yes. Monero isn’t Bitcoin with a privacy mode. It is privacy-first money with different trade-offs and different storage needs. When you store XMR you are storing not only a secret key but also an attitude toward surveillance, and that changes practical choices about backups and software.

Choosing the right wallet software

Whoa! Trust matters here. I prefer software that gives you a deterministically derived seed (so you can restore anywhere) and supports offline transaction signing. Many official wallets and community projects follow that model. If you want a single go-to resource for an easy, official-feeling client, check out xmr wallet—I used it as a starting point to compare UX patterns and backup flows when I first began switching between wallets.

On the technical side, running your own node beats using remote nodes for privacy, because remote nodes can see your IP and the blocks you care about. Running a node costs storage, CPU, and occasional troubleshooting, though the privacy payoff can be substantial over time. For people in the US who worry about ISP monitoring, mixing node runs across different times and connections reduces obvious patterns, but that adds complexity (and yes, annoyance).

Really?

Yep. Use the official Monero GUI or a well-audited client that matches your threat model. For minimal exposure use a watch-only wallet on an online device and sign transactions on an offline device. That workflow is slightly cumbersome but it keeps private keys offline, which is the whole point of cold storage.

Privacy trade-offs to accept

Whoa! You will trade convenience for privacy. That’s the currency here. Mobile wallets are convenient but often connect to servers you don’t control. Full nodes are private but heavy. Hardware wallets are secure but sometimes limited in features.

On metadata: separate addresses and subaddresses reduce linking, but your spending patterns still tell stories. Use ring size defaults and avoid obvious patterns like moving entire balances on a schedule. I’m not 100% sure of any absolute, but varying amounts and timing helps. Also, coin control (even in privacy coins) is a skill worth learning if you plan to move funds frequently.

FAQ

How should I split my seed for safety?

Split seeds only when you understand the trade-offs. Two-of-three splits (hardware, metal backup, and an offsite sealed paper) are common. Keep the pieces physically separate and avoid predictable locations like your home office and your sock drawer. Test the recovery from those splits before you trust them.

Is a remote node okay for everyday use?

Remote nodes are convenient and fine for small, everyday amounts if you accept some metadata exposure. For larger balances, consider running your own node or using an honest, privacy-conscious node provider. Mixing methods—remote node for small spends, own node for larger moves—works and balances convenience with privacy.

What’s the best quick advice for newcomers?

Slow down. Use hardware wallets for serious funds. Make at least two different, offline backups and test recovery. Be deliberate about who knows about your holdings, and remember that privacy is a practice, not a feature.

First, the basics. A multisig wallet requires multiple approvals to move funds. Medium-sized DAOs often pick 2-of-3 or 3-of-5. That’s sensible. Long-term treasuries tend towards 5-of-7 or committee models that combine off-chain governance with on-chain execution, though there are variations. Gnosis Safe is a popular choice because it’s battle-tested, supports modules, and integrates with many tools. It’s not magic, it’s plumbing. If the plumbing is miswired, water still floods the basement.

Common pitfalls — and practical fixes

Whoa! Social recovery is a double-edged sword. A lot of teams add recovery modules so a lost key isn’t fatal. That sounds great. But recovery paths can be exploited if they’re poorly defined or if too much trust is placed in off-chain coordinators. On one hand, you want the option to recover access; on the other, you must minimize privileged single points. My recommended pattern: define explicit recovery processes in the DAO charter, map those to on-chain modules only when the community has agreed, and test the full flow in a devnet environment before touching mainnet. Honestly, run a tabletop exercise — role-play the compromise. You’ll learn fast.

Here’s what bugs me about naive setups: teams give private key access to contractors, or they store keys in email attachments. Really? That still happens. Keep private keys out of email. Use hardware wallets for signers. Use threshold signatures or smart contract signers where possible. Split responsibilities. Rotate keys occasionally. Doing this is a pain, but it’s less painful than a drained treasury.

Module upgrades and governance are another sore spot. Gnosis Safe allows owner management and module upgrades. That is powerful. It is also a risk vector. If your DAO’s upgrade mechanism isn’t strictly governed, a malicious or compromised maintainer can push a harmful module. Initially I thought on-chain voting would be enough, but actually, wait—let me rephrase that: voting mechanics must be tied to time locks and multisig confirmations so votes can’t be instantly executed without a safety window. A time lock gives folks a chance to react. Use it.

Operational playbook (short checklist): use hardware keys, verify owners on-chain regularly, set graceful time locks, require quorum for critical actions, and run rehearsals. Also, maintain a public record of who the signers are (roles, not private material). Transparency reduces confusion during incidents. The DAO should know who calls the emergency number when funds are at stake—figuratively speaking.

Integrations matter. Many teams add Gnosis Safe to DeFi protocols, treasury tools, or automated pay flows. Those integrations often require contract approvals or delegate allowances. That single allowance can become the weak link. Limit allowances, prefer pull over push payments for large sums, and schedule periodic allowance audits. I learned this the hard way—one protocol allowance turned into an overnight drain for a small fund because the spender contract had a bug.

On smart contract wallets vs. traditional multisig: the smart contract wallet wins for automation. You can code recurring payments, spending limits, and modular permissioning. But code is code, and code has bugs. Don’t skip audits. Also, be wary of overly clever modules that centralize control in a multisig signer through some backdoor. Read the bytecode if you can. If your team lacks that expertise, hire a reputable security auditor.

One practical tip I push hard: separate treasury by risk tiers. Keep a “hot” pool with a small budget for day-to-day operations and a “cold” vault for long-term reserves. Use different signing policies for each. This mirrors traditional finance, and it works. It’s low drama and very effective.

Finally, governance clarity beats clever tech. If the DAO’s decision-making is sloppy, the best multisig can’t rescue you. On the flip side, clean governance amplifies a secure wallet. Define who proposes spending, who approves, and how disputes are escalated. Put that in writing in a simple, accessible doc. I’m biased, but governance docs are undervalued. Very very important.

FAQ

Can a DAO use Gnosis Safe as a fully trustless treasury?

Short answer: mostly, but not entirely. Gnosis Safe provides strong on-chain controls, but trustless implies no social layers; DAOs still rely on off-chain coordination for proposals, signer selection, and emergency responses. Use Gnosis Safe with time locks, clear signer rotation rules, and operational procedures to approach trustlessness while remaining practical.

How many signers should a DAO have?

It depends. For small DAOs, 2-of-3 or 3-of-5 works. Larger DAOs often go 4-of-7 or use committee-based schemes. Consider availability, geographic distribution, and independence. Balance security with the ability to act quickly—if you can’t execute needed transactions because too many signers are offline, that’s a problem. Test availability before locking in the policy.

Cold Storage Basics: What it is and why it helps

Cold storage isolates keys from the internet. Short sentence. That reduces replayable attacks and remote theft drastically. On a gut level, it just feels safer—like locking the safe in a different building. Initially I thought paper backups were fine. Actually, wait—paper is vulnerable to fire, water, and nosy relatives. So today most pros use hardware wallets or air-gapped devices that sign transactions offline, then broadcast via a separate machine.

Think about it like this: keeping crypto on an exchange is like leaving cash in someone else’s vault while you trust their staff not to run off. It’s convenient. Though actually, you don’t truly own the private key. My rule of thumb: if you control the seed phrase and it’s offline, you’ve got cold storage. If not, you don’t.

Hardware Wallets vs. Other Cold Methods

Hardware wallets are popular because they balance security and usability. Wow! They store keys in secure chips and sign transactions internally so private keys never leave the device. Medium point: not all hardware wallets are equal—firmware, open-source software, supply-chain handling, and user interface matter. Long point: if a device is closed-source, or the manufacturer has a poor track record on updates, then the risk isn’t theoretical—it becomes operational risk that can bite you later.

Paper wallets? Cheap, but fragile. Brain wallets? Dangerous unless you love memorizing very long, unique passphrases (most people don’t). Air-gapped single-board computers? Flexible, but complicated and error-prone for non-techies. Metal backups are underrated though—store your seed engraved on steel and you’re protected against fire and water, which paper cannot handle.

Practical Setup: A Real-World Playbook

Okay—here’s a practical checklist from lessons learned the hard way. Wow! First, buy hardware from a reputable source (avoid second-hand devices). Seriously, your device’s chain-of-custody matters. Next, set a PIN and write down the recovery seed immediately and offline. Short sentence. Use a metal backup for the final seed, not a sticky note. Use a passphrase as a second-factor only if you understand the tradeoffs—losing the passphrase means losing funds forever.

Initially I thought longer passphrases were always better, but then realized that operational complexity raises the probability of mistakes. On the other hand, a passphrase can act like a vault within a vault if you can store it separately and securely. If you choose a passphrase, write it down in multiple secure locations (safes, deposit boxes) rather than memorizing unless you’re extremely disciplined.

Also—multisig is a game-changer for sizeable holdings. It spreads risk across multiple devices and locations so a single compromised device doesn’t equal total loss. Long explanation: multisig requires more setup and coordination, but for anything above a few thousand dollars’ worth, it’s worth the time and occasional friction.

Common Mistakes and How to Avoid Them

People underestimate social engineering. Short sentence. Phishing will try to trick you into entering your seed or connecting a device to malicious software. Another common mistake is failing to verify device authenticity—always check package seals and device fingerprints if provided. Long sentence: if an attacker can trick you into entering your recovery phrase into a website that claims to “restore” your wallet, they’ll take everything, and that simple human slip can undo all the technical safeguards you put in place.

Also, beware “convenience creep”—using custodial services for convenience and then pretending funds are fully yours. Practice regular audits: confirm the addresses you control, verify small test transactions, and keep firmware up-to-date but only from official sources. Common questions about cold storage

How many seeds should I make?

Make at least two independent backups of your recovery seed and store them in separate, secure locations. Short answer: two or three copies is reasonable. Longer answer: more copies mean more risk of leakage, while fewer copies mean higher risk of total loss. Balance depends on your personal situation—insure or diversify accordingly.

Is a passphrase necessary?

Not always. A passphrase adds an extra layer of protection but also an extra point of failure. If you use one, store it separately from the written seed and test your recovery process. If you’re not confident you can reliably store and retrieve the passphrase, don’t use it for your primary stash—use it for a separate, clearly labeled vault instead.

Can I recover funds if I lose my hardware wallet?

Yes—if you have your recovery seed and it wasn’t exposed. The whole point of the seed phrase is recoverability. Practice restoring to a new device in a controlled way before you actually need it, so you won’t panic if something goes wrong. Long thought: if the seed was ever entered into an untrusted device or backed up insecurely, assume compromise and move funds to a fresh setup as soon as possible.
